Transaction 2533767ebd5787ce5a106bf846054797422cad8a744d0137d5ddb3a06c893398
1 Input
1 Outputs
- 2533767ebd5787ce5a106bf846054797422cad8a744d0137d5ddb3a06c893398:0
value 1242639
address 3LojbSxMS4b8VSSKQr4JHcWB1y4rY3dVQw